[Qemu-devel] [PULL 22/51] target-arm: Implement AArch64 views of AArch32 ID registers |
Date: |
Thu, 17 Apr 2014 11:33:37 +0100 |
All the AArch32 ID registers are visible from AArch64
(in addition to the AArch64-specific ID_AA64* registers).
